LATEST ENGLISH AND FOREIGN NEWS.
(PER T7AKATIPCT, FROM SYDNEY.)
(SPECIAL TO SYDNEY MORNING HERALD.) London, August 31. General Roberts has arrived at Candahar. Ayoub Khan has withdrawn his entire force to Argandate, north of the city. He was prevented by the Cabul regiments from retiring to Gereshk and Helmund. General Phayres' intended co-operation with General Roberts has been delayed. Four land meetings were held in Ireland on Sunday, when were passed in favor of abolishing landlordism. Mr. Gladstone has visited Dartmouth, Falmouth, Dublin, and Greenock, He met with an enthusiastic reception at Dublin, and in reply to a deputation at Greenock, he admitted his health was improved.
(SPECIAL TO SYDNEY EVENING NEWS.) London, August 30. Khelat has been evacuated, and the garrison'ordered to join General Roberts' army. From all parts of Afghanistan come reports of scarcity of fodder, and the horses employed in military service had to be put on half allowance. Advices from Belloocliistan state that the native population are restless, and disturbances are feared. Serious discontent prevails among the Pathans at Kurrachee, the principal seapoyt town of Scinde, ill Ilindostan. Fearing revolt, the British Minister ordered their disarmament, and has taken steps to be prepared for any emergency. The Czar of Russia has started for Lividia, and will spend the winter there.
